Abstract
INTRODUCTION
Ageing is a period of physical and psychological changes. Inactivity is one of the biggest problems among the older adult population increasing the risk of sarcopenia and chronic diseases. Physical activity is an effective intervention to improve health outcomes. In recent years, there has been an increase in the use of technology, with health technology tools (ICT) appearing as an intervention to increase physical activity and improve associated health problems.
OBJECTIVE
In this review, we evaluated the effectiveness of health technology to increase physical activity and to improve cardiovascular parameters in older adults.
METHODOLOGY
Studies with a great variety of health technology tools to increase physical activity levels, and that evaluated the effect of that increase on cardiovascular parameters were included by searching the main databases.
RESULTS
Eleven studies reporting the use of a variety of ICT tools were included in this review. Despite these differences, the effectiveness of health technology tool interventions has been demonstrated in increasing physical activity and reducing cardiovascular parameters.
DISCUSSION
The lack of adherence of older adults to health technology would be a disadvantage, but it has been shown that younger older adults are more familiar with health technology tools and the number using them is increasing.
CONCLUSION
Health technology tools show effectiveness in increasing physical activity in older adults and improving cardiovascular parameters.
